Output 70795f3b8846bd66922861d1dd4bb94f1875f3cd574a7e8ac315af4b70c31c7f:4

value
615186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14eca33a27833ee6557292cb814b30ce1c683047 OP_EQUAL
address
33bevFRWGyQQApYVcXxTSkXJjVWYEiVHYa
transaction
70795f3b8846bd66922861d1dd4bb94f1875f3cd574a7e8ac315af4b70c31c7f
spent
true